Quote:
Originally Posted by Smitty2k1 View Post

OK so what ARE those alternatives?

Well, find all the web sites for the channels you are interested in and see if they offer streaming of their shows or the live channel. Then create a nice bookmark list of those channels in your browser and viola! Free streaming of the content you want.

Also note which ones have RSS feeds which you can then load up into PlayOn or even in MediaBrowser for viewing directly in WMC.

Quite a few international channels are available thru places like Veetle (which is safe actually). But you really have to be careful with any of these services like you found, they are usually nothing more then scams, especially if they are asking for money.

I'd say the best source of info is going to be forums that are dedicated to those channels, like a fan forum or something.

StopPayingCableBills.com does not offer any live programs. All programs they offer can be found on other sites for free. All they do is assemble them in one convenient server so you don't have to search for the programs. Overseas programming was old and way out of date.
